
Condors Announce 23-Man Playoff Roster
Published on April 15, 2014 under ECHL (ECHL)
Bakersfield Condors News Release
CONDORSTOWN, Calif. - The Bakersfield Condors, owned by the Edmonton Oilers, announced today their 23-man playoff roster. Bakersfield opens the first round of the Kelly Cup Playoffs on Friday in Utah against the Grizzlies.

Goaltenders (2)
30 Laurent Brossoit
33 Chet Pickard
Forwards (11)
10 Andrew Carroll
12 Chris Collins
18 Jordan Knackstedt
19 Joel Broda
20 Ryan Little
21 Spencer Bennett
22 Gary Steffes
24 Matt Thurber
25 Mitch Holmberg
27 Greg Miller
77 Chase Schaber
Defensemen (7)
2 Erik Burgdoerfer
3 Wes Cunningham
4 Joey Leach
6 Joe Marciano
7 George Hughes
14 Colin Bowman
55 Travis Gawryletz
Reserve (3)
11 Ryan Watson
44 Nick MacNeil
47 Colin Joe
The playoff roster consists of a maximum of 23 players (20-man active roster and a three-man reserve list)
